1.1 root 1: /* Copyright 1985, Massachusetts Institute of Technology */
2:
3: /* reads from standard input lines of the form:
4: red green blue name
5: where red/green/blue are decimal values, and inserts them in a database.
6: */
7: #ifndef lint
8: static char *rcsid_rgb_c = "$Header: rgb.c,v 11.2 87/07/20 11:46:36 toddb Exp $";
9: #endif
10:
11: #include <dbm.h>
12: #undef NULL
13: #include <stdio.h>
14: #include <sys/file.h>
15: #include "rgb.h"
16: #include "site.h"
17:
18: main(argc, argv)
19: int argc;
20: char **argv;
21: {
22: char *dbname;
23: char line[512];
24: int red, green, blue;
25: RGB rgb;
26: datum key, content;
27: char name[512];
28: int items;
29: int lineno;
30:
31: if (argc == 2)
32: dbname = argv[1];
33: else
34: dbname = RGB_DB;
35: strcpy (name, dbname);
36: strcat (name, ".dir");
37: close (open (name, O_WRONLY|O_CREAT, 0666));
38: strcpy (name, dbname);
39: strcat (name, ".pag");
40: close (open (name, O_WRONLY|O_CREAT, 0666));
41: if (dbminit (dbname))
42: exit (1);
43: key.dptr = name;
44: content.dptr = (char *) &rgb;
45: content.dsize = sizeof (rgb);
46: lineno = 0;
47: while (fgets (line, sizeof (line), stdin)) {
48: lineno++;
49: items = sscanf (line, "%d %d %d %[^\n]\n", &red, &green, &blue, name);
50: if (items != 4) {
51: fprintf (stderr, "syntax error on line %d\n", lineno);
52: fflush (stderr);
53: continue;
54: }
55: if (red < 0 || red > 0xff ||
56: green < 0 || green > 0xff ||
57: blue < 0 || blue > 0xff) {
58: fprintf (stderr, "value for %s out of range\n", name);
59: fflush (stderr);
60: continue;
61: }
62: key.dsize = strlen (name);
63: rgb.red = red << 8;
64: rgb.green = green << 8;
65: rgb.blue = blue << 8;
66: if (store (key, content)) {
67: fprintf (stderr, "store of %s failed\n", name);
68: fflush (stderr);
69: }
70: }
71: }
